Key Features
- Six independent Schmitt trigger inverters with built-in hysteresis provide reliable switching for slow or noisy input signals, eliminating false triggering in real-world applications
- CMOS 4000/14000/40000-series logic family with wide supply voltage range, allowing operation across diverse system voltage standards from 3 V to 18 V
- Compact 14-pin TSSOP (0.25-inch pitch) plastic/epoxy package with RoHS-compliant e4 designation, suited for automated SMT assembly and space-efficient PCB layouts
Applications
The CD40106BPWRE4 is commonly used in signal conditioning circuits where input signals have slow edges or noise that would cause false switching in standard inverters, such as in oscillator and waveform shaping applications. It is also applied in industrial control systems, sensor interface circuits, and reset/clock signal cleanup where Schmitt trigger hysteresis ensures reliable logic transitions. Its wide voltage range makes it useful across battery-powered, automotive, and industrial voltage domains.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is a Schmitt trigger and why does the CD40106BPWRE4 use one?
A Schmitt trigger is an inverter circuit with hysteresis, meaning it has two distinct threshold voltages for switching high-to-low and low-to-high. The CD40106BPWRE4 uses this design to ensure clean, bounce-free switching when input signals have slow rise times, noise, or instability, preventing multiple false transitions.
How many inverter elements does the CD40106BPWRE4 contain?
The CD40106BPWRE4 contains 6 independent Schmitt trigger inverter elements, each with a single input and single output. All six inverters are independent and can be used in different parts of a circuit or combined to build oscillators, signal conditioners, or multi-stage logic circuits.
